Just got back from Milwaukee and flew Airtran for the first time. Not bad! For just $155 round trip on a Orlando-Milwaukee flight, I received free earphones and had access to 120 music channels on XM Music as did everyone on the plane.
Coming back, they announced at the gate if anyone was flying solo. I walked up to the gate and they moved me to First or Business--whatever they call it. I hit them for three wines. Guess they learned their lesson. I even got to use the toilet in First Class. I wasn't impressed. My bathroom has marble ceiling, floors and walls.
My only complaint was that I was the first one to walk on the plane and as soon as I sat down they turned on the fasten seatbelt sign. In otherwords, I'm the only one on the plane that obeyed the sign. They did turn of the sign 20 minutes after take-off and kept it off until 12 minutes before landing. A very young flight crew. You don't see that often when flying in the United States.
Airtran is beginning service from Orlando to San Diego, which will be (I believe) the first direct flight from Florida to San Diego.
